Transport Infrastructure Ireland (TII) (the Client) was established in 2015 following the merger of the National Roads Authority (NRA) and the Railway Procurement Agency (RPA). Transport Infrastructure Ireland (TII) is the statutory agency charged with the duty to secure the provision of a safe and efficient network of national roads and, to secure the provision of, or to provide, light railway and metro railway infrastructure. The purpose of this Information Memorandum and Pre-Qualification Questionnaire is to provide sufficient information to facilitate the submission of a completed Pre-Qualification Questionnaire by interested Applicants and to detail the processes that will be used to pre-qualify and shortlist the Applicants to be invited to tender for the provision of corporate legal services to TII. TII is seeking to engage Corporate Legal Services by way of a Framework Agreement to provide all corporate legal services required by TII, which may include, but not be limited to the following: • Advices on all legal aspects of PPP Projects; • PPP Support Services; • Procurement advisory services; • Contract administration advisory services primarily relating to construction contracts; • Litigation Services; • General Advisory Services including planning law, environmental law, employment law, commercial law, data protection, health and safety and intellectual property law; • Legal advices on all aspects of future Luas lines or line extensions to be constructed by TII.
